Управление задвижками ХВС и ГВС

На этом форуме Вы можете задать вопросы знатокам программы и автору.
Ответить
leaner
Сержант
Сообщения: 103
Зарегистрирован: 08.11.2017{, 13:13}
Репутация: 4

Управление задвижками ХВС и ГВС

#1

Сообщение leaner » 16.01.2018{, 12:48}

Прошу помощи знатоков !!!!
Есть Контроллер на Меге задача контроллера пока в ручном режиме управлять задвижками ХВС и ГВС
Я когда то для него написал скетч. Сейчас решил перенести на FL-prog .
нарисовал проект но не хочет он работать
состав оборудования
Ардуино мега
драйвер двигателя L293D
LCD дисплей
Часы реально времени
Кнопки
Описание работы
При включении МЕГА показывает состояние контактов задвижек( открыт , закрыт. нет контакта), текущее время
При нажатие на кнопку включается мотор соответствующей задвижки и задвижка работает пока не появится 0 на аналоговом входе к которому прикреплен датчик положения во время работы задвижки на дисплей выводится слово work
после остановки показывает состояние датчика задвижки.
нарисовал проект но он не работает должным образом
1 большая проблем это то что двигатель продолжает работу когда датчик просигнализировал ему о остановке перезжает через точку останова и томозится когда уже датчик выключен
2 проблема толком не реагирует на кнопки
3 проблема связана с первой когда включаешь обратный ход, (реверс) срабатывает останов когда датчик сработал потом выключился
Вложения
motorsheild_v2_5.flp
(652.26 КБ) 48 скачиваний
motorshild_mega_prov.ino
скетч оригинал
(7.32 КБ) 38 скачиваний

Аватара пользователя
Sancho
Полковник
Сообщения: 3999
Зарегистрирован: 25.12.2015{, 17:32}
Репутация: 571
Откуда: Ярославль.
Имя: Александр
Контактная информация:

Управление задвижками ХВС и ГВС

#2

Сообщение Sancho » 16.01.2018{, 14:48}

А так?
Кнопки на корпус, концевики тоже. Когда сраб. конц.- замыкается на общ.
Приятно, когда есть исходники и видно, чего и как.
Вложения
motorsheild_v2_5_v1.flp
(552.19 КБ) 42 скачивания
Если не получится на контроллере - сделаю на тразисторах и 155/176...Научился, немного.
Поможем проекту вместе!

leaner
Сержант
Сообщения: 103
Зарегистрирован: 08.11.2017{, 13:13}
Репутация: 4

Управление задвижками ХВС и ГВС

#3

Сообщение leaner » 16.01.2018{, 17:54}

Sancho,
Испробовал Ваш вариант работает хорошо
только блокировки нет. повторное нажатие на эту же кнопку, после останова. запускает повторно команду и включает двигатель.
я решил поставить дополнительный элемент дребезг контактов и инвертировал выход, стало работать как часы.
Блокируются кнопки если одну и туже команду.
Теперь осталось защиту от протечек сделать, и привязать к домашней сети
Вложения
motorsheild_v2_6.flp
(546.19 КБ) 40 скачиваний

leaner
Сержант
Сообщения: 103
Зарегистрирован: 08.11.2017{, 13:13}
Репутация: 4

Управление задвижками ХВС и ГВС

#4

Сообщение leaner » 17.01.2018{, 19:04}

Странное поведение двигателя задвижки на одном канале
1 канал делает пол оборота задвижки и задвижка закрываектся или открывается
2 канал делает 1,5 оборота двигателя
двигатель один проверял поочередно пнереключая двигатель к разным каналам
с чем это связано;?
как победить данныую проблему?

Ответить

Вернуться в «Спросить у знатоков»